Coaching for Performance

Exploring the human side of professional life. 

Developed from thirty years of experience and hundreds of hours of one-to-one executive coaching, this workshop explores the social skills and the psychodynamics of organisational life, that are critical for ambitious professionals to master.

What Will You Learn?

  • An understanding of human performance and why we behave the way we do
  • The resilience prescription
  • The road to self-coaching
  • Connected leadership
  • Finding the toxic handler
  • Happiness traps and how to avoid them

Workshop Overview

A highly engaging, interactive workshop using a blend of experience, discussion and case studies. Using the latest evidence around shared decision-making and motivational interviewing, attendees will leave the workshop with their own resilience prescription.

Who Is the Workshop For?

Aimed at mid-level managers and high potentials who want to learn more about the impact that self-coaching can have on resilience, confidence and performance.
